Ludhiana, Jan. 11 -- In a major blow to cross-border smuggling, the Khanna police have arrested five persons and seized over 4kg of heroin smuggled into India through drones from Pakistan, busting an inter-district narcotics supply network operating across Malwa and Chandigarh region.
According top police, the arrested accused have been identified as Jaspreet Singh of Bhai Rupa village in Bathinda district, Angrej Singh of Keeri Botal village in Tarn Taran district, Harshdeep Singh of Diwala village in Samrala, Prabhjot Singh alias Prabh of Katani Khurd in Ludhiana, and Gurtej Singh, alias Teji, of Amritsar.
